Stop on Fessenheim, the oldest nuclear power station in France closes
Audio 7:30 p.m.
By: Angélique Férat
On Saturday February 22 at 2:30 am, the first reactor of the Fessenheim nuclear power plant in Alsace will be shut down. It is the first step towards the complete closure of the oldest plant in France. The second reactor will be shut down next June. The shutdown of this plant was delayed several times. In the region, this closure divides and scares.
